在2025年的数字时代,拥有一个专业的网站已经成为个人品牌和企业展示的必备工具。对于许多初学者网站模版的制作似乎是一项复杂而艰巨的任务。实际上,只要掌握了正确的方法和工具,任何人都可以创建出既美观又功能完善的网站模版。本文将带你一步步了解网站模版的制作流程,从前期规划到最终上线,助你轻松掌握这项实用技能。
网站模版制作的前期规划与设计思考
在开始制作网站模版之前,充分的规划是成功的关键。你需要明确网站的目标受众和核心功能。是个人博客、企业官网还是电商平台?不同的需求将直接影响模版的结构和设计。2025年的数据显示,超过70%的用户会在3秒内决定是否离开一个网站,因此模版的第一印象至关重要。建议使用Figma、Sketch或Adobe XD等设计工具创建线框图和原型,这可以帮助你直观地规划页面布局、导航结构和内容区域。
色彩方案和字体选择也是模版设计中不可忽视的部分。2025年的设计趋势倾向于简洁、极简主义,同时强调可访问性和响应式设计。选择2-3种主色调和1-2种辅助色调,确保它们在视觉上和谐统一。字体方面,建议使用Google Fonts等资源,选择既美观又易于阅读的字体组合,并注意保持标题和正文字体的一致性。这一阶段的设计思考将为后续的开发工作奠定坚实基础,让你的网站模版不仅美观,而且实用。
技术栈选择与基础架构搭建
选择合适的技术栈是网站模版制作的核心环节。在2025年,前端开发领域主要有三大主流框架:React、Vue和Angular。对于初学者,Vue.js因其相对平缓的学习曲线和灵活的架构而备受推荐。如果你计划制作内容管理系统(CMS)兼容的模版,如WordPress或Joomla,则需要熟悉PHP和相应的模板引擎。CSS预处理器如Sass或Less可以大大提高样式代码的可维护性,而构建工具如Webpack或Vite则能优化开发流程和性能。
搭建基础架构时,建议采用组件化的开发方式。将网站拆分为可复用的组件,如导航栏、页脚、卡片等,这不仅能提高开发效率,还能确保模版的一致性。版本控制系统如Git是必不可少的工具,它能帮助你追踪代码变更,方便团队协作和回滚错误。2025年的最佳实践还包括采用移动优先的设计理念,先确保网站在移动设备上的表现良好,再逐步适配到更大的屏幕。这种开发方式不仅能提升用户体验,还能提高网站的SEO表现,因为搜索引擎越来越重视移动友好性。
模版开发与响应式设计实现
进入实际开发阶段后,HTML结构是构建网站模版的骨架。遵循语义化标签的使用规范,如
响应式设计是现代网站模版的必备特性。使用相对单位(如百分比、em、rem)而非固定像素来定义尺寸,确保元素能够根据屏幕大小自动调整。图片和媒体资源也需要优化,可以使用srcset属性提供不同分辨率的图片版本,或使用
测试与优化:打造完美的网站模版
网站模版开发完成后,全面的测试是确保质量的关键步骤。跨浏览器测试必不可少,因为不同浏览器对HTML、CSS和JavaScript的支持程度存在差异。可以使用BrowserStack或Sauce Labs等云测试平台,模拟各种设备和浏览器的环境。2025年,移动设备流量已超过桌面设备,因此移动端测试尤为重要。检查模版在不同屏幕尺寸、操作系统和浏览器上的表现,确保所有功能正常运行,布局不会错乱。
性能优化是提升用户体验和SEO排名的核心。使用Google PageSpeed Insights或GTmetrix等工具分析模版的性能瓶颈,并针对性地进行优化。压缩CSS和JavaScript文件,优化图片资源,启用浏览器缓存,以及使用内容分发网络(CDN)都是有效的优化手段。可访问性测试同样重要,确保网站对所有用户友好,包括那些使用屏幕阅读器等辅助技术的残障人士。遵循WCAG(Web Content Accessibility Guidelines)标准,添加适当的ARIA标签,提供足够的色彩对比度,让你的网站模版不仅美观,而且包容。
发布与维护:让网站模版持续发挥作用
当网站模版经过充分测试和优化后,就可以准备发布了。如果你是为特定平台(如WordPress)开发模版,需要遵循该平台的文档和规范进行打包和提交。2025年,许多开发者选择在GitHub或GitLab等平台上开源自己的模版,这不仅能获得社区反馈,还能建立个人技术品牌。发布前,创建详细的文档说明模版的功能、安装步骤和使用方法,这能大大提高用户满意度和使用体验。
网站模版的维护是一个持续的过程。定期检查和更新模版,修复安全漏洞,确保与最新版本的浏览器和平台兼容。2025年,网络安全威胁日益严峻,定期更新模版和依赖项是防范攻击的重要措施。收集用户反馈,分析网站数据,了解哪些功能最受欢迎,哪些地方需要改进。根据这些信息迭代优化你的模版,保持其竞争力和实用性。记住,一个优秀的网站模版不是一次性完成的,而是随着技术和用户需求的变化而不断进化的作品。
问题1:制作网站模版需要掌握哪些核心技能?
答:制作网站模版需要掌握HTML
5、CSS3(包括Flexbox和Grid)、JavaScript基础以及响应式设计原则。熟悉至少一种前端框架(如React、Vue或Angular)会大大提高开发效率。了解版本控制(Git)、基本的UI/UX设计原则、SEO优化和性能优化技术也是必不可少的。如果你计划开发CMS兼容模版,还需要学习相应的后端语言和模板引擎。
问题2:如何确保网站模版在不同设备上都有良好的显示效果?
答:确保网站模版在各种设备上表现良好需要采用响应式设计策略。使用相对单位(百分比、em、rem)而非固定像素定义尺寸,利用CSS Grid和Flexbox创建灵活布局。实施移动优先设计理念,先优化小屏幕体验。使用媒体查询根据屏幕尺寸调整样式,优化图片资源(使用srcset或